International Artisan's Day
International Artisan's Day is held on March 19. This event in the second decade of the month March is annual.

Artisans are skilled workers who make handmade objects or crafts with their hands or hand tools. These objects produced usually have an aesthetic and/or utilitarian value: furniture, sculptures, clothing, jewelry, food products, tools and household items.
March 19 is the International Day of the Craftsman, a date set by Catholic tradition to commemorate St. Joseph's Day in memory of the father of Jesus, whose trade was that of carpenter. For this reason it is the day when craftsmen and craftswomen are celebrated all over the world.
